#0bbc28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0bbc28 is composed of 4.3% red, 73.7%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 129.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 39%. #0bbc28 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ff50 with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

● #0bbc28 color description : Strong lime green.
#0bbc28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0bbc28 has RGB values of R:11, G:188,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 769064.

Shades and Tints of #0bbc28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#effef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0bbc28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6861 is the less saturated color, while #03c423 is the most saturated one.
